Sobre este artículo
Atheneum , 1987. Fine condition book is clean, unmarked and tight. Not ex-library. VG+, priced dust jacket. Mensch: "Decent, responsible,caring person." Teaching your child to be a success as a caring human being too. Shipped in sturdy cardboard box.. First Edition. Hard Cover. Fine/Very Good. 8vo - over 7¾" - 9¾" tall.
